Sobre este item

London: Methuen & Co. Ltd, (1920). Ninth Edition. Hardcover. Light wear. Very Good. Will Owen. Bound by Sangorski & Sutcliffe in 3/4 dark blue morocco leather and marbled boards with gilt-rules and a gilt-decorated spine with matching burgundy morocco gilt-lettered labels, top edge gilt, matching marbled endpapers. A collection of 12 short stories by the author of "The Monkey's Paw." With 38 illustrations by Will Owen.
